// prototype : 원형, 시제품
#include <stdio.h>
void walk(int);
void rotate(int);
void drawSquare(); // 선언( 함수 이름, 형, 매개변수만 적고 기능 구현은 안함)
// drawSquare가 어떤 기능인지 몰라도 아래에 정의가 되어있기 때문에 실행
int main() {
drawSquare();
}
//걷기
void walk(int distance) {
printf("%dcm를 걸었습니다.\n", distance);
}
// 돌기
void rotate(int angle) {
printf("%d도 회전했습니다.\n", angle);
}
void drawSquare() {
for (int i = 1; i <= 4; i++) {
walk(10);
rotate(90);
}
}
'Programming > C' 카테고리의 다른 글
포인터 배열 정리 (0) | 2020.02.18 |
---|---|
2차원 배열과 배열 포인터 정리 (0) | 2020.02.17 |
배열과 포인터 정리 2 (0) | 2020.02.14 |
배열과 포인터 정리 1 (0) | 2020.02.14 |